Cluttered Countertops
Overstuffed countertops are a breeding ground for chaos. To combat this, invest in sleek storage solutions like organizers, stackable drawers, and multi-tiered shelves. These space-saving wonders will keep toiletries, cosmetics, and other essentials within easy reach while decluttering the countertop.Untidy Drawers
Disorganized drawers can lead to endless frustration. Utilize drawer dividers and organizers to create designated compartments for different items. Roll up towels and linens to save precious space and maintain a tidy appearance.Tamed Towels
Keep towels at bay with dedicated towel racks, hooks, and baskets. Hang towels neatly, and roll or fold them for a polished look. Consider under-the-sink storage for bulky bath towels to keep them out of sight yet effortlessly accessible.Tackling Toiletries
A well-stocked bathroom requires an efficient storage strategy for toiletries. Multi-compartment organizers, hanging caddies, and shower shelves are lifesavers for keeping essentials organized and easily erreichbar.Personalizing Your Bathroom Sanctuary
Incorporating Style
Organization doesn't have to be boring! Choose organizers and storage solutions that complement your bathroom's decor to keep it both functional and stylish. From intricate wicker baskets to sleek acrylic trays, there's an option for every taste.Embracing Aromatherapy
Introduce calming scents into your bathroom routine by incorporating scented candles, diffusers, or potpourri. Essential oils like lavender and chamomile promote relaxation and create a spa-like ambiance.Adding Greenery
Bring the outdoors in with lush bathroom plants. Small potted plants, such as succulents or ferns, add a touch of nature to your sanctuary while purifying the air.Conclusion
